ML Developer for the Logistics Efficiency Team at Yandex Food
Yandex Food is a popular service for delivering meals from restaurants and goods from stores. Our machine learning team in the logistics domain makes the service more intelligent. We use ML models to predict system behavior, optimize delivery, and help make decisions at all levels: from courier assignment algorithms to strategies for their attraction and motivation.
In our team, you will be able to influence key logistics processes, such as calculating ETA (Estimated Time of Arrival), delivery, hiring, and motivating couriers. We offer a full ML development cycle: from idea to implementation and obtaining results. Working with us, you will deal with a huge scale of data, real-world tasks, and fast feedback from the system.
Forecasting preparation and delivery time You will develop models for accurately forecasting order preparation time and total delivery time (from order placement to handover to the customer). Such models help to distribute couriers more efficiently, speed up delivery, and improve the customer experience.
Models for courier attraction and retention You will need to develop models to increase the efficiency of the courier network: forecasting the probability of couriers leaving and creating personalized motivational strategies for more targeted hiring and effective retention.
Order volume assessment You will model basket volume to determine whether an order will fit into a standard courier bag — this is important for selecting the appropriate courier. You will also need to consider the specifics of the restaurant, product type, packaging, and other factors.
Development of ML approaches in logistics You will work at the intersection of analytics and machine learning, initiating and developing new ML projects together with analysts and managers. You will need to immerse yourself in the subject area, formulate tasks, propose new approaches, and improve existing models.
Full ML project cycle You will develop a machine learning model, starting from data collection and analysis and ending with building, training, implementing, and monitoring in production.
